Notre Dame Commit Profile: Defensive Tackle Sean Sevillano Jr.

A look at Notre Dame defensive tackle commit Sean Sevillano Jr.

Notre Dame beefed up its defensive line with a commitment from Canadian defensive tackle Sean Sevillano Jr. The Irish beat out Ohio State, Miami, Auburn and a host of programs to land the big lineman.

Here is Irish Breakdown's commit profile for Sevillano:

SEAN SEVILLANO JR. PROFILE

Hometown/High School: Clearwater, Fla./Academy International

Height/Weight: 6-2, 300

IB Grade: 3.5 (Top 350 caliber prospect)
Upside Grade: 4.0

2022 Stats: 75 tackles, 40 tackles for loss, 19 sacks, 3 forced fumbles
2021 Stats: 29 tackles, 5 tackles for loss, 1.5 sacks

Recruited By: Al Washington

Offers: Notre Dame, Ohio State, Miami (Fla.), Auburn, Wisconsin, Stanford, Louisville, Cincinnati, Maryland, Iowa State, Illinois, West Virginia, Wake Forest, Georgia Tech, Indiana, Kansas, Duke

RECRUITING RANKINGS

Rivals: 3-star - No. 21 defensive tackle
ESPN: 3-star - No. 42 defensive tackle
247Sports: 3-star - No. 43 defensive lineman
On3: 3-star - No. 58 defensive lineman
On3 Consensus: 3-star - No. 550 overall - No. 49 defensive lineman
247Sports Composite: 3-star - No. 603 overall - No. 58 defensive lineman

FILM ANALYSIS

Sevillano has the beef that Notre Dame wants and needs more of. He's on the shorter side and he doesn't seem to have great length, but his length is good enough for it not to be a liability. He's not just big, he's also incredibly strong. His weight room numbers are outstanding for such a young player, and he shows it on the field. His technique and hand play needs a lot of work, but he has the raw power and girth to eventually be a stout player up the middle of a college defense.

Notre Dame isn't bringing in Sevillano to be a heavy pass rusher, but his production as a junior shows he can be a playmaker. Sevillano shows a good vertical burst, and he closes well on the football, which helped fuel his monster numbers that included 40 tackles for loss and 19 sacks.

Sevillano shows good vertical burst off the line, which allows him to be disruptive up the middle. He tends to play very high, especially for a shorter player, so that's something he'll need to work on. He's able to bully high school players, but if he plays that high at the next level he'll have a tougher time holding the point. This is a technical issue that can be corrected, and as Sevillano starts to play with better leverage/pad level he'll be even more dominant at the point of attack.

NOTRE DAME FIT

There is no doubt the position that Sevillano fits in the Notre Dame defense. Interior players for the Irish have to be able to do a little bit of everything, meaning playing over the center and over the guards, but the nose in the Irish defense is primarily an over the center player. Notre Dame wants and needs players that add more beef, and ideally a player that can not only two-gap, but can also penetrate. Sevillano has the beef that Notre Dame wants and needs more of.
